The invention relates to the technical field of mechanical transmission, in particular to a multi-stage retarding device. The multistage retarding device comprises a sealing assembly, a stator, a rotor assembly and a medium adjusting assembly. Liquid is contained in the sealing assembly, the stator and the rotor assembly are combined to form a positive displacement pump, a throttling hole is formed in a liquid outlet of the positive displacement pump, the medium adjusting assembly changes the throttling damping effect of the throttling hole by adjusting the viscosity of a medium, and the rotor assembly is connected with an external part to be retarded. An external part to be retarded drives the rotor assembly to rotate, high pressure is formed at the liquid outlet, resistance is generated under the throttling effect of the throttling holes, mechanical energy of the rotor assembly is converted into pressure potential energy of liquid, then the pressure potential energy is converted into heat energy, and braking force is generated. According to the multi-stage retarding assembly, energy conversion is conducted through mechanical energy of the part to be retarded, retarding braking is achieved, and the energy-saving effect is remarkable.
